Quick heads-up for branch managers: roughly 41% of Bramblehurst Logistics' revenue now comes from a single account, Torvane Retail Group. That's well past our comfort zone, and the risk committee has flagged it twice. If Torvane renegotiates or walks, several branches take a direct hit, so please keep your local pipelines healthy and report any softness in Torvane order volumes early. Don't discuss this with staff outside management. The mitigation plan we're working toward is summarised just below.

board note of kaguf-hafop: The renewal with Zorixix Holdings closes at $5 million a year, 10 percent below the last contract. Project Ulawyn slips by one quarter because of the audit delay.

Finance Review — Regional Sales, Second Quarter

Quick rundown for the finance team: the Westmorrow region beat target by eight percent, mostly on Clavion unit sales, while Tarnholt lagged after the distributor switch. Margins held steady overall, and travel costs came in under budget. Full workbook is in the shared drive. The confidential note on business plans follows just below.

board note of tajog-taweg: Soraelek Holdings is in early talks to buy Prawynix Freight for about $417.8 million. The Gilath launch date is February 18, and nothing goes to the press before then. Legal wants the Rusaelix Holdings term sheet redrafted before September 1.

Minutes — Management Meeting, Tarnell Group

Present: E. Voss, K. Lambrey, S. Otterhane.

Agenda item: hiring freeze, Merrowfield Logistics division. Approved effective immediately; open requisitions withdrawn except two safety roles. Duration: minimum two quarters, reviewed monthly. Lambrey to brief division managers; no external announcement. Savings redirected to the Calderis programme. Rationale and forward plan are set out in the confidential note below.

management briefing: The pricing group signed off on a budget of $40.7 million for Project Holath. The renewal with Holethax Holdings closes at $35.8 million a year, 63 percent above the last contract.

09:41 — Lint pipeline for Quarrystone SQL files began rejecting every migration after rule set v9 shipped. Cause: new rule flagged lowercase keywords, which our entire codebase uses. Support saw a flood of "blocked merge" tickets. Mira reverted the rule at 10:12; queue drained by 10:30. If customers reference a failed check from that window, cite the rollback build marked below.

trace token, kajeg-tadup: htk31_ea4436123ab4c9e337062126feef2c5